That, “Oooh, they’ll run when you rack the slide of a shotgun”, is a crock. What you’ve just done is tell the, likely armed, bad guy where you are.
Long guns are cumbersome and unwieldy in a house. A pistol grip 20 gauge is an idea but she still may not be able to shoot it.
To be effective at stopping a bad guy your shotgun needs to be loaded with buckshot. At normal household distances the pattern of any buckshot is probably going to be under 3”. Pointing a shotgun in the general direction of the bad guy and pulling the trigger is likely just going to make a lot of noise. You STILL need to aim, even with a shot gun.
My advice to you, and her, is to get training on the gun she’s got and practice a lot with it.
Clearing a house or building is a dangerous and technical task. If you don’t know how to do it, and I don’t, then don’t try. Someone breaks into your house get in a defensive position and call 911. If the bad guy comes up on your position you have to shoot him. If you’re not sure you can do that then get rid of the gun.
